N.Z.E.F. RUGBY TEAM
INGPEN’S KNEE INJURED RETURN TO ENGLAND (11.30 a.m.) BRUSSELS, March 22. The N.Z.E.F. team has lost the services of M. S. Ingpen, who joined the party before the Scottish match. A slight knee injury resulted later in a swelling which necessitated a minor operation in Hamburg. Though the injury is not serious, it was decided that Ingpen should fly to England for a few days’ rest. The team has left Brussels for Toulouse. Bordeaux and Paris, and returns to England on April 2.
